Cimpress plc (CMPR) has seen some recent action in the market and its common shares closed at $102.66 yesterday. People are starting to take notice of CMPR as the common shares traded as high as $122.52 and as low as $102.00 in the last market day.

Cimpress plc (CMPR) average trading volume is 259.54K. However, in the last market day Cimpress plc (CMPR) exchanged 918,937 shares. The First support level on CMPR is $96.96 and the First upside resistance level on CMPR is $123.52. CMPR 50day moving average is $79.50 and CMPR 200 day moving average is $83.85.

Cimpress plc (CMPR) most current performance has been shown by the recent movement in CMPR common shares. CMPR has performed 34.48% over the past 4 weeks, CMPR has performed 41.04% over the past quarter and CMPR has shown 6.44% over the past 1 year. Cimpress plc (CMPR) has a 12 month range of $40.80 to $145.09. Cimpress plc (CMPR) is trading 151.62% from its 12 month low and -29.24% from its 12 month high. Cimpress plc (CMPR) is showing a 8.73% short float showing the amount short in the float.

CMPR has 26.02M shares outstanding and 22.13M shares in the float. Cimpress plc (CMPR) presently has a market cap of $2.71B and income of 45.40M. The EPS next quarter for CMPR is -1.24 and projected EPS next year is -58.17%. The market cap of Cimpress plc (CMPR) at $2.71B signifies how many People own shares of CMPR and is calculated off the last price ($102.66) of CMPR and the amount of shares outstanding (26.02M) with Cimpress plc (CMPR).

Cimpress plc (CMPR) has total cash (mrq) of 228.26M, total cash per share (mrq) of 8.82, total debt of CMPR stands at 1.87B. Cimpress plc (CMPR) operating cash flow (ttm) is 392.69M, CMPR leveraged free cash flow (ttm) is 201.34M.

CMPR is trading 30.46% above (bullish) its SMA20, 26.64% above (bullish) its SMA50 and 5.26% above (bullish) its SMA200.